Steelers sign DB Ahmari Harvey, cut DE K.J. Henry

The Steelers signed defensive back Ahmari Harvey, the team announced Thursday.

Harvey originally signed with the Broncos as an undrafted free agent following the 2026 draft.

He played four seasons at Georgia Tech after transferring from Auburn (2021). While with the Yellow Jackets, he appeared in 43 games and recorded 121 tackles, including 98 solo stops.

He also added 12 passes defensed, four interceptions, two forced fumbles, two fumble recoveries and one sack.

In a corresponding move, the team released defensive end K.J. Henry.
